I'm curious which you bought as well, if it has a 1.6x crop like mine you will notice the 1.6x difference, great for wildlife (my 400mm lens is effectively a 640), makes things interesting for landscapes (17mm is effectively 27) - one of the reasons why I still shoot film (until I bite the bullet and buy the 5D).
